A residential facility that provides habilitation services and other care and treatment to adults or children diagnosed with developmental and intellectual disabilities and are not able to live independently.

BRIDGE TO INDEPENDENT LIVING, LLC. is a residential treatment facility located in WASHINGTON, DC. NPPES has assigned the NPI number 1003205261 to BRIDGE TO INDEPENDENT LIVING, LLC. on January 12, 2015. It is a Type-2 NPI, indicating this NPI number is associated with an organization. The primary taxonomy selected by this provider is 320600000X from the Health Care Provider Taxonomy code set, which is classified as Residential Treatment Facility, Intellectual and/or Developmental Disabilities.
